While modern conveniences aren't the highlight at Dilton Marsh, the station's simplicity is part of its appeal. There is no ticket office or ticket machines available, so passengers are encouraged to purchase their tickets online at GWR or other authorized online retailers before arriving at the station. For those needing assistance, a help point is onsite providing customer information and support.
Dilton Marsh offers step-free access in parts, although wheelchair users might find the gradient between the platform and train challenging. Passenger Assist services can help ensure a safe journey by arranging alternative transportation to nearby stations like Warminster or Westbury. In terms of security and comfort, the station does not house CCTV, waiting rooms, or refreshment services, but there is seating available for waiting passengers.
The station's connectivity extends beyond the rail network, offering links to local buses. A short walk up the hill to the B3099 will lead you to the bus stops for onward travel. For those preferring the comfort of taxis, they can be found in the lane opposite Platform 2. Although there are no direct cycle hire facilities, cyclists can safely store their bikes on stands with CCTV coverage.

While Woodlesford Station may not boast the grandiosity of larger transport hubs, it offers essential amenities to ensure a comfortable journey. The station features ticket machines for easy ticket collection, supporting online purchases with convenient access. Even though there are no staffed ticket offices or accessible ticket machines, customer help points are available to assist travelers in need. CCTV cameras are strategically placed throughout the station providing an added layer of security for all passengers.
Accessibility is key at Woodlesford, with step-free access to all platforms via a ramped footbridge, making it a category A station that's convenient for everyone. However, certain facilities common in larger stations, such as waiting rooms, seating areas, and toilets, are absent here. It's worth noting that there are no refreshment or retail facilities, so you'll want to arrive prepared for your journey.
Woodlesford Station is not just a stop, but a starting point to journey anywhere across the region, with excellent transport links extending your reach. Taxis can be arranged easily through services like Cab4You and local buses provide regular connections, with stops conveniently located near the station. For those interested in rail replacement services, these are also available directly opposite the station entrance on Station Lane. The station frequently connects to key locations, including Leeds, York, and even as far afield as London Kings Cross.
If cycling is your preferred mode of transport, you'll find cycle racks situated on the concourse of platform 1 and between platforms, though full bicycle hire facilities are not available at this station.
